Pros seldom charge through the hour for household HVAC cleansing. Having said that, you could be charged extra if a little something about your system considerably raises the time it takes for the air duct cleaners to accomplish their work—by way of example, if you can find complicated-to-entry ducts within your attic or crawl spaces or If the ductwork incorporates a customized design. In uncommon conditions, the contamination degree can also improve the price.

Vibration isolators are adaptable sections generally inserted from the duct just after or prior to the air handler to minimize the vibration that occurs any time a duct system is working.

Installation Requirements. Ductless mini-splits typically have a lot quicker installation moments, as well as installation course of action is considerably less invasive. They only require a tiny gap inside the wall that connects the indoor device/units into the outdoor condenser.
